About Derby City Council Home First

Derby City Council Home First is a home care agency based in Derby, registered with the Care Quality Commission to provide personal care to people in their own homes. It most likely works within about 9 miles of its Derby office, which is our estimate rather than something the agency has told us. It is registered to care for older people, people living with dementia, younger adults, people with a physical disability, people with mental health needs and people with a sensory impairment. It is part of Derby City Council, which has 2 branches in England. The agency has been registered since June 2013.

At its latest inspection, published March 2019, the CQC rated Derby City Council Home First Good, which means the CQC found the service performing well and meeting its expectations. Ratings can change after a new inspection, so read the CQC report before you decide.

Derby City Council Home First has not published its rates and we are still collecting figures for Derby. Across England agencies usually charge £26 to £36 an hour for visits and £1,200 to £1,750 a week for live-in care. Ask for a written price list that shows the weekend and bank holiday rates and the shortest visit they will do.
